Alonso tops the bill at Thursday press conference

Fernando Alonso is almost certainly the star attraction at the Thursday Press Conference at Paul Ricard tomorrow ahead of this weekend's French Grand Prix. Fresh from his win at Le Mans, the Spaniard will join local heroes Romain Grosjean, Pierre Gasly and Esteban Ocon. Grosjean previously raced at the French track in 2010 in GT, while Gasly has won there in F4, Renault 2 litre and taken pole in the 3.5 category, going on to finish second. 'It's a circuit where I have always gone well,' says the Toro Rosso driver, 'either winning or at least getting on the podium.'
